1. Sony ZV-1
The Sony ZV-1 is a compact and stylish camera designed specifically for vlogging. It features a 20.1MP 1-inch stacked Exmor RS CMOS sensor and a Zeiss Tessar T* 24mm f/1.8 lens.
Pros:
- Excellent low-light performance
- High-quality 4K video recording
- Integrated microphone and a 3-inch tiltable touchscreen
Cons:
- Limited manual controls
- No built-in ND filters
2. Canon EOS M50 Mark II
The Canon EOS M50 Mark II is a versatile mirrorless camera with a 24.1MP APS-C CMOS sensor and DIGIC 8 image processor.
Pros:
- 4K UHD video recording at 24fps
- Integrated vari-angle touchscreen LCD
- Excellent autofocus performance
Cons:
- No 4K at 30fps
- Relatively heavy for a vlog camera
3. Panasonic Lumix GH5S
The Panasonic Lumix GH5S is a high-end mirrorless camera with a 10.2MP Micro Four Thirds sensor, optimized for low-light conditions.
Pros:
- Outstanding low-light performance
- 5.9K 30p video recording
- External microphone input and headphone jack
Cons:
- Expensive compared to other vlog cameras
- No built-in EVF
4. GoPro Hero 10 Black
The GoPro Hero 10 Black is an action camera with a 23.6MP sensor, capable of capturing 5.3K video at 60fps.
Pros:
- High-resolution video and photos
- Rugged and waterproof design
- HyperSmooth 4.0 stabilization
Cons:
- No external microphone input
- Limited low-light performance
5. Sony RX100 VII
The Sony RX100 VII is a compact camera with a 20.1MP 1-inch sensor and a 24-200mm f/2.8-f4.5 zoom lens.
Pros:
- Exceptional image quality
- Fast autofocus and burst shooting
- 4K video recording at 30fps
Cons:
- Expensive
- No built-in microphone or external microphone input
6. DJI Osmo Pocket 2
The DJI Osmo Pocket 2 is a compact, easy-to-use action camera with a 1/1.7-inch sensor, capable of recording 4K 60fps video.
Pros:
- Excellent stabilization
- Easy-to-use touchscreen interface
- Integrated 3-axis gimbal
Cons:
- Limited low-light performance
- No built-in microphone
7. Zhiyun Crane 270 Gimbal
The Zhiyun Crane 270 is a professional gimbal system that can be used with most mirrorless cameras, providing smooth video stabilization.
Pros:
- Highly customizable and compatible with various cameras
- Smooth and stable video
- Integrated LCD touchscreen display
Cons:
- Requires a separate camera
- Heavy and bulky

Buying Guide
When choosing the best vlog camera, consider the following factors:
- Resolution and Video Quality: Ensure the camera can capture high-resolution video for a professional look.
- Low-Light Performance: Important for vlogging in various lighting conditions.
- Price: Determine your budget and balance it with the features and quality you need.
- Stabilization: Features like built-in gimbals or image stabilization can make a big difference in video smoothness.
- Size and Portability: Consider the camera’s size and weight, especially if you plan to travel with it.
